Abstract :
In electric power system, remote terminal unit (RTU) are widely used as a very important part of supervision control and data acquisition system (SCADA). One important function of RTU is telemetering. There are two methods to measure AC quantity in telemetering module of RTU: DC sampling method and AC sampling method. In this paper, the principle and method of AC sampling, the hardware and software design of RTU telemetering module are introduced, the error of AC sampling method is analyzed, and a method of reducing the error is given.
